Medical Coding Job Description

Medical coders work on the forefront of the billing systems for Bent Mountain VA medical practices and hospitals. They have the responsibility to analyze the medical records of patients and assign universal codes to all services provided. These services can be for diagnosis, medical or dental procedures, or any equipment or medical supplies used. There are multiple codes that are utilized in the conversion, including:

  • CPT codes (Current Procedural Terminology).
  • ICD codes (International Classification of Diseases).
  • HCPCS codes (Healthcare Common Procedure Coding).

Medical coders rely on information from sources including physician and nursing notes, patient charts, and radiology and lab reports. Coders must know not only what total services were provided for accurate reporting, but must have a working knowledge of all government and private payer rules that impact coding as well. Inaccurately coded claims can lead to services not being covered, services being paid at a decreased rate, or the provider being penalized for fraudulent or improper billing. Since improper coding can in fact cost Bent Mountain VA doctors and hospitals multiple thousands of dollars in income annually, a proficient medical coder is an important asset to the healthcare team. They can operate in any type of healthcare facility, including family practices, hospitals, clinics and urgent care centers. It is not uncommon for experienced medical coders to work at home as an independent contractor or offsite employee.

Medical Billing Job Duties

Bent Mountain VA medical billers collect revenueAs important as the medical coder’s job is, it would be for naught without the contribution of the medical biller whose efforts bring in revenue. Medical billing clerks are extremely important to Bent Mountain VA healthcare organizations and are literally responsible for keeping them in business. Frequently the coder and biller are the same person within a healthcare organization, but they can also be 2 independent professionals. Once the coder has carried out his or her job, the biller uses the codes supplied to fill out and submit claim forms to insurance carriers, Medicaid or Medicare. After they have been paid by the appropriate entity, patients can then be billed for deductibles or other out of pocket expenses. On a routine basis, a medical biller may also do any of the following:

  • Verify health insurance benefits for patients and assist them with billing questions or concerns
  • Check on patient claims submitted and appeal those that have been declined
  • Act as an intermediate between the medical provider, the insurance carriers and the patients for accurate claim settlement
  • Generate and oversee Accounts Receivables reports
  • Generate and deal with unpaid patient collections accounts

Medical billing clerks not only work for private practices, but also Bent Mountain VA emergency care facilities, hospitals, nursing homes or medical groups. They can work in any type of medical facility that relies on the incomes generated from billing patients and third party payers.

Medical Coder and Biller Online Education and Certification

Bent Mountain VA patients are billed for medical treatmentIt’s important that you receive your education from a reputable school, whether it’s a trade school, vocational school or community college. While it is not a requirement in most cases to earn a professional certification, the program you choose should be accredited (more on the advantages of accreditation later). The majority of schools just require that you earn either a high school diploma or a GED to be eligible. The fastest way to becoming either a medical biller or coder (or both) is to attain a certificate, which typically takes about 1 year to finish. An Associate Degree is an alternative for a more expansive education, which for the majority of programs requires two years of studies. Bachelor’s Degrees in medical coding and billing are not widely available. When your training has been concluded, although not mandated in the majority of states, you might want to acquire a professional certification. Certification is a great way for those new to the profession to show prospective employers that they are not only qualified but dedicated to their occupation. Just some of the organizations that offer certifications are:

  • American Academy of Professional Coders (AAPC).
  • Board of Medical Specialty Coding (BMSC).
  • The Professional Association of Healthcare Coding Specialists (PAHCS).
  • American Health Information Management Association (AHIMA).

Graduating from an accredited medical coding and billing program, in conjunction with attaining a professional certification, are the most effective ways to advance your new career and succeed in the rapid growing healthcare industry.

Bent Mountain, Virginia

Bent Mountain is an unincorporated community in Roanoke County, Virginia, United States. Bent Mountain is located on U.S. Route 221 13.6 miles (21.9 km) southwest of Roanoke. Bent Mountain has a post office with ZIP code 24059.[2][3]

The community of Bent Mountain sits, as the name implies, on top of the large and fertile Bent Mountain Plateau. It is located in the extreme Southwest corner of Roanoke County and is in close proximity to neighboring Floyd, Franklin, and Montgomery counties. The geographic borders of the mountain are also partially located in Floyd County, which has inspired the annual "Bent Mountain Brawl" Benefit Game between the Cave Spring Knights and the Floyd County Buffaloes.

The roads through Bent Mountain are also historic. "The Salem and Bent Mountain Turnpike Company was charted in 1840 to build a road from Salem, Virginia across Twelve O'clock Knob to Back Creek and thence to the top of Bent Mountain. The road was long delayed in construction, but the route planned was eventually used, and the road is now a hard surfaced state highway." Part of this road followed the famous Trader's Path.[5]
